Account Transfer
With the Account Transfer screen located under the Workcube Accounting Transactions module, money transfer transactions are carried out between your accounts.
Path: ERP > Finance Accounting > Accounting Transactions > Account Transfer
Attention:Before using it, it must be ensured that the Chart of Account definitions, transaction types and authorizations are made. To get detailed information, you can read our articles called "Accounting Chart of Accounts" and "Process Management and Workflows".

Registration Screen

- Transaction Date, Transaction Type: The date on which the transaction was carried out is selected. Transaction type is selected. When selecting the transaction type, the voucher type is selected.
- Start/End Date: The date range for the transfer is determined.
- Project: If it is a project-related transfer, the relevant project is selected.
- From Account to Account: The account to be transferred and the account to which the balance will be transferred are selected. If you want to give brief information about the transfer, it is entered in the description section.
When there is no balance in the selected account, the system gives a warning message and the transfer cannot be performed.
The post-transfer process is displayed on the accounting vouchers screen. You can read our article called "Accounting Vouchers".
Attention:Accounting voucher numbers must be defined in order to create automatic postings in accounting.

2.1.1.1.4.1. Receipt Merging Transaction Groups
When performing voucher merging, transaction groups must be selected in order to combine vouchers of the same type (Offsetting, Disbursement, Collection, Opening, Closing) into a single voucher on the specified date. These transaction groups are opened with the Workcube Receipt Merge Work Groups screen.
